Beschreibung:

The dry card compass from the America's Cup Yacht Galatea (1885) the 6in. diameter card signed Cameron & Blakeney PATENT Glasgow & Sunderland with Royal cypher serving as the compass star, set within a brass glazed bowl with side pins for gimball mounting, fixed within a brass bound oak display stand with hinged glazed lid and securing hook with brass plaque to front engraved W. HENN RN R.N.Y.C. GALATEA 1885 -- 41in. (104cm.) high See illustration
